Output 725211b79c26b808c7e9572c82b0fd0e1520605a9ed72f881c08ee9f1afacc44:0

value
2511154
script pubkey
OP_0 OP_PUSHBYTES_20 bdce8abf25a3d82305743aad0037adfe531e08cf
address
bc1qhh8g40e950vzxpt582ksqdadlef3uzx08qx4a2
transaction
725211b79c26b808c7e9572c82b0fd0e1520605a9ed72f881c08ee9f1afacc44
confirmations
139351
spent
true